Quick answer
DarkOrbit is a real-time space action MMO: you pilot a single ship, shoot aliens and rival players, and grind for upgrades in live combat. Xterium is a persistent 4X strategy: you build an empire, research technology, command whole fleets and wage alliance wars that resolve over hours, with native mobile apps and three universes on one account. If you want twitch action at the controls of one ship, DarkOrbit fits. If you want to command an empire and fleets in a strategic alliance war, Xterium fits.

Xterium vs DarkOrbit — parameters
Direct comparison on 8 key parameters. Without embellishments.
| Parameter | Xterium | DarkOrbit |
|---|---|---|
| Genre | Turn-based 4X strategy (empire + fleets) | Real-time action MMO (single ship) |
| You control | An empire, economy and many fleets | One ship in live combat |
| Pace | Asynchronous, plays 24/7 | Live, twitch-action |
| Alliance wars | Core mechanic, large-scale | Clans + live PvP |
| Mobile apps | Native iOS + Android | Browser + app |
| Progression | Research tree + economy | Ship upgrades via grind |
| Pay-to-win | Premium is convenience, not power | Uridium boosts power |
| Worlds | Three universes, one account | Company maps + galaxies |
